The Benefits Of Outplacement Services

In today’s rapidly evolving job market, companies are constantly faced with the need to restructure their workforce to remain competitive and adapt to changing business environments Unfortunately, this often results in involuntary layoffs and workforce reductions, leaving employees feeling uncertain about their future.

This is where outplacement services come in Outplacement, also known as career transition services, are a form of support provided by companies to employees who have been laid off or are facing redundancy The goal of outplacement services is to help transitioning employees find new employment opportunities and navigate the job market with ease.

There are numerous benefits to offering outplacement services to employees who are being let go Not only does it demonstrate empathy and care for the well-being of employees, but it also helps to protect the company’s reputation and mitigate the negative impact of layoffs on employee morale By providing outplacement services, companies can ensure that their former employees are well-equipped to find new employment opportunities quickly, reducing the likelihood of a prolonged period of unemployment.

One of the key benefits of outplacement services is that they provide employees with access to valuable resources and support during what can often be a challenging and stressful time Outplacement programs typically include career coaching, resume writing assistance, interview preparation, job search workshops, and networking opportunities These services can help transitioning employees improve their job search skills, build their confidence, and increase their chances of securing a new position.

Outplacement services can provide the guidance and support needed to help employees make a successful career transition and find a new role that aligns with their skills, interests, and goals.

From a company perspective, offering outplacement services can also have numerous benefits Providing outplacement support to employees can help protect the employer brand and reputation, showing current and future employees that the company values and cares for its workforce even in difficult times This can enhance employee loyalty, improve morale, and help attract top talent in the future.

Furthermore, offering outplacement services can help mitigate legal risks and reduce the likelihood of potential lawsuits or claims from employees who feel they have been unjustly terminated By providing transitioning employees with the support they need to find new employment opportunities quickly, companies can help reduce the financial and legal risks associated with layoffs and workforce reductions.

In today’s competitive job market, outplacement services can also give companies a competitive edge by helping to maintain positive relationships with former employees and promoting a positive employer brand Employees who receive outplacement support are more likely to speak positively about their former employer and recommend the company to others, which can help attract top talent and strengthen the company’s reputation in the market.
